Change Is The Constant
- Change is constant across culture, technology, politics, and environment, not unique to our era.
- Marcus Aurelius reminds us that history always flows with change, so resistance misunderstands reality.
Survival Is Proof Of Adaptation
- Humanity exists because past people endured constant change and protected the vulnerable.
- Our survival is evidence people repeatedly adapted, so we can learn to do the same.
